    Comment Comment: VALIDATED REFSEQ: This record has undergone validation or preliminary review. The reference sequence was derived from AL772292.10 and AK017841.1. On Mar 26, 2014 this sequence version replaced XM_006498694.1. Transcript Variant: This variant (2) contains an altnerate 5' terminal exon, and it thus differs in the 5' UTR and 5' coding region, compared to variant 1. The encoded isoform (b) has a distinct N-terminus and is shorter than isoform a.     Comment Comment: VALIDATED REFSEQ: This record has undergone validation or preliminary review. The reference sequence was derived from AL772292.10, BY254403.1 and AK017841.1. On Mar 26, 2014 this sequence version replaced NM_007891.4. Transcript Variant: This variant (1) represents the longer transcript and encodes the longer isoform (a).
